I haven't checked the code but if it's a very old release, it's better to start afresh. I've attempted maintaining some languages myself and it's impossible without someone experienced at the homewiki porting changes occasionally.

Hi. I'm now developing a lightweight jQuery-less version of Twinkle here. I'm using webPack to have all the modules pressed together into one single file. I'm not a programmer by profession so it might take me some time and I'm aware there might be some things that could be implemented more effectively, though. As of now the available modules are deletion requests, page protection and speedy deletion. If anyone is interested in collaborating feel free to come over :heart:.
